Laser Hair Removal Costs: What to Expect
Posted on March 15, 2025Laser Hair Removal
Laser hair removal has become one of the most popular methods for achieving long-term hair reduction. It offers a more permanent solution compared to traditional hair removal techniques like shaving, waxing, and tweezing. However, one of the most common questions people ask before undergoing the procedure is: How much does laser hair removal cost?
The price of laser hair removal can vary based on several factors, including the treatment area, the number of sessions required, the clinic’s location, and the type of laser used.

Factors That Influence Laser Hair Removal Cost
Several factors affect the overall cost of laser hair removal, including:
1. Treatment Area
Larger areas, such as the legs, back, and chest, require more time and energy to treat, resulting in higher costs. Smaller areas, like the upper lip or underarms, typically cost less per session.
2. Number of Sessions Required
Since laser hair removal works best when hair is in its active growth phase (anagen phase), multiple sessions are necessary. The total number of treatments required varies based on hair type, skin tone, and hormonal factors.
3. Type of Laser Used
Different laser technologies impact the price. Clinics using advanced lasers like Alexandrite, Nd:YAG, or Diode lasers may charge more because they provide better results for a wider range of skin types.
4. Clinic Location
Laser hair removal prices vary depending on location. Clinics in metropolitan cities and high-end areas tend to charge more than those in smaller towns or less expensive regions.
5. Experience and Reputation of the Provider
Highly trained professionals and board-certified dermatologists may charge higher fees due to their expertise and advanced equipment. It’s important to choose a qualified provider to ensure safety and effectiveness.
Is Laser Hair Removal Worth the Cost?
When comparing laser hair removal to traditional hair removal methods, it can be a cost-effective long-term investment. Consider the following:
- Shaving Costs: A person who shaves regularly can spend around $250 – $500 per year on razors, shaving creams, and aftershave products. Over a lifetime, this adds up significantly.
- Waxing Costs: Waxing services can cost $50 – $100 per session, requiring monthly visits. Over a decade, this can cost thousands of dollars.
- Time Savings: Laser hair removal eliminates the need for daily or weekly shaving, saving time and effort in your personal care routine.
While laser hair removal has a higher upfront cost, it offers long-lasting results, reducing the need for continuous spending on other hair removal methods.
